The International Labour Office (ILO) is looking for an individual to undertake work as an External Collaborator.
Below is a summary of the work to be performed:
Pre-training preparatory phase:
Deliverable 1 – Methodological note outlining the overall training process (3 days)
Deliverable 2 – A rapid assessment findings (2 days)
Deliverable 3 – Adapted training material of Think.COOP and Start.COOP tools in English (5 days)
Deliverable 4 – Training materials including handouts, final agenda and pre and post assessment knowledge survey (2 day)
Training workshop
Deliverable 5– training workshop report detailing evaluation of the training process, feedback from participants, resource persons on the training materials, and action plan by the participants (8 days)
